Meet the Brainchild Behind the Scenes

Anna Viebrock, a world-class German set designer, is renowned for her creative and thought-provoking approach to stage design, seamlessly blending architecture, theatre, exhibitions, and memory in her exceptional creations. Emotions are stirred and minds are opened with her work, often tackling themes of isolation, unease, and societal concerns[1][2].

Viebrock's teaching and mentorship extend beyond her professional work. A talented mentor, she has guided students like Lasha Iashvili, who studied scenography under Viebrock at the Academy of Fine Arts in Vienna[4]. Recognition of her contributions can be seen in her participation in various cultural and artistic programs, such as her collaborations with the Fondazione Prada[5].
